Congleton Town home clash against Burscough postponed due to positive Covid-19 case for away side

By Tom Avery

17th Oct 2020 | Local Sport

Congleton Town's scheduled home game against Burscough has been cancelled due to the away side having a confirmed positive Covid-19 case.

A Burscough spokesperson posted on social media: "Currently we have one squad member confirmed and hopefully this will prove not to be an outbreak."

The Bears are next in action on Tuesday night when they host Hanley Town.

The Bears' reserve side are in action today (Saturday), they welcome Taxons Football Club to the Cheshire Silk 106.9 Stadium in the Crewe DFA Cup first round.

Kick off is 2pm and admission is £2. Refreshments will be available for fans and a social distancing policy will be in operation.
